Diving into the world of luxury sports cars, the 2006 Aston Martin Vanquish S stands out as a masterpiece of engineering and design. It’s not just a car; it’s a statement of power, elegance, and unmatched performance. With its breathtaking aesthetics and heart-thumping V12 engine, the Vanquish S has captured the hearts of car enthusiasts worldwide.

From the moment you lay eyes on it, you’re drawn into its allure. The 2006 model took the already iconic Vanquish to new heights, boasting improvements in speed, handling, and overall driving experience. Whether you’re a long-time fan or a newcomer to the Aston Martin legacy, there’s no denying the Vanquish S’s place in the pantheon of great sports cars.

Design and Aesthetics of the 2006 Aston Martin Vanquish S

When you lay your eyes on the 2006 Aston Martin Vanquish S, it’s immediately apparent that this is no ordinary car. Its design and aesthetics scream luxury, performance, and exclusivity. The car combines classic Aston Martin elegance with aggressive styling cues, making it a standout in any setting.

Exterior Appeal

The Vanquish S boasts a hand-finished aluminium body that gives it a sleek, aerodynamic profile. Key features include:

  • Bold front grille that asserts its presence
  • Sculpted side skirts that enhance its athletic stance
  • Integrated rear spoiler that not only adds to its aesthetic appeal but also improves aerodynamics

These elements are harmoniously integrated, offering a visual feast that’s both elegant and sporty.

Interior Luxury

Step inside the 2006 Vanquish S, and you’re greeted with a cabin that combines luxury with functionality. Highlights include:

  • Hand-stitched leather that covers virtually every surface, from the seats to the dashboard
  • Walnut trim that adds a touch of classic elegance
  • Sports seats that provide both comfort and support during high-speed driving

Every detail in the interior of the Vanquish S has been meticulously crafted, ensuring that both driver and passengers experience an unparalleled level of luxury and sophistication.

This blend of exterior beauty and interior luxury makes the 2006 Aston Martin Vanquish S not just a mode of transportation, but a statement of taste and an embodiment of the driver’s personality. Driving or being seen in this car is an experience that goes beyond mere motoring – it’s about being part of an exclusive club that appreciates the finest things in life.

Performance and Engine Specifications

When you slide into the driver’s seat of the 2006 Aston Martin Vanquish S, you’re commanding a piece of engineering art that melds power with refinement. The heart of this beast is a 5.9-litre V12 engine, a marvel that delivers exhilarating performance numbers.

Power Output

The Vanquish S doesn’t just perform; it excels with figures that were staggering for its time. Here’s a quick glance at its power output:

Metric Value
Horsepower 520 hp
Torque 425 lb-ft

This power translates to a breathtaking driving experience, catapulting you from 0-60 mph in just 4.8 seconds, with a top speed that clocks in at an impressive 200 mph.

Transmission and Handling

A key contributor to the Vanquish S’s smooth yet aggressive performance is its 6-speed automated manual transmission. This setup, known as the ‘Touchtronic 2’, allows for quick gear changes, either automatically or through paddle shifters, giving you control and responsiveness that’s hard to match.

Handling in the Vanquish S is razor-sharp, thanks to:

  • Adaptive damping system
  • Stiffened suspension settings
  • 19-inch wheels wrapped in performance tyres

These features work in concert to provide a driving experience that’s tight and tuned, yet surprisingly comfortable for a car of its calibre. Whether you’re exploring tight corners or cruising on the open road, the Vanquish S offers unparalleled control and stability.

Braking and Safety

Behind the glamorous performance, safety remains paramount. The 2006 Vanquish S is equipped with advanced braking systems featuring Brembo brakes—internationally recognised for their stopping power. Coupled with ABS and traction control, you’re assured a safe grip on the road, under any conditions.

In sum, the 2006 Aston Martin Vanquish S is not just a car; it’s a statement of luxury and performance. Its V12 engine, combined with a sophisticated transmission and a finely tuned handling package, ensures an unforgettable driving experience.

Driving Experience and Handling

When you slide into the driver’s seat of the 2006 Aston Martin Vanquish S, you’re not just taking the wheel of a car; you’re commanding a meticulously engineered machine that promises both exhilaration and precision. The Vanquish S is renowned for its remarkable driving experience, a symphony of speed, control, and luxury that few vehicles can match.

Precision Engineered for Performance

The heart of this driving experience is the Vanquish S’s 5.9-litre V12 engine. Its 520 horsepower and 425 lb-ft of torque don’t just translate to numbers on a page; they manifest as the roar under the bonnet, propelling you from 0-60 mph in 4.8 seconds with a top speed of 200 mph. The Touchtronic 2 transmission system ensures smooth gear transitions, making every acceleration and deceleration as seamless as it is breathtaking.

Masterful Handling for Every Curve

But power is nothing without control. The Vanquish S excels in handling, thanks to:

  • Adaptive damping that adjusts to road conditions in real-time.
  • A stiffened suspension that reduces body roll, providing a stable and controlled ride.
  • 19-inch performance tyres that offer exceptional grip, allowing you to navigate tight corners with confidence.

These features combine to deliver a driving experience that’s not just fast, but supremely comfortable and control-oriented. Whether you’re exploring city streets or pushing the limits on the open road, the Vanquish S responds with precision and agility that makes every journey unforgettable.

Safety and Control at High Speeds

Safety is paramount, especially in a car that pushes the boundaries of speed and performance. Brembo brakes offer unmatched stopping power, while the ABS and traction control systems ensure a secure grip on the road, regardless of weather conditions or driving speeds. This suite of safety features works in harmony to provide you with peace of mind, allowing you to focus on the pure pleasure of driving.

Legacy and Impact on Sports Car Enthusiasts

The 2006 Aston Martin Vanquish S isn’t just another entry in the storied history of luxury sports cars; it’s a landmark that reshaped enthusiasts’ expectations and remains a reference point for automotive excellence. This section explores the lasting legacy of the Vanquish S and its profound impact on sports car fans around the globe.

Iconic Design and Engine Performance: With its sleek silhouette and powerful 5.9-litre V12 engine, the Vanquish S set new standards for luxury sports cars. Its design and performance metrics have influenced subsequent models and competitors, carving out a distinctive niche in the evolution of sports cars.

Benchmark for Handling and Comfort: The adaptive damping and stiffened suspension of the Vanquish S raised the bar for what drivers could expect in terms of handling precision and ride comfort. It demonstrated that a car could deliver exhilarating performance without compromising on luxury or comfort, encouraging manufacturers to adopt similar technologies in their models.

Collectible Status Among Enthusiasts: Over time, the Vanquish S has gained a revered status among collectors and sports car enthusiasts. Its blend of performance, sophistication, and rarity has ensured its place as a coveted item in collections worldwide, helping to foster a vibrant community of fans and preservationists dedicated to the Aston Martin legacy.

Influence on Future Design and Technology: The technological innovations and design ethos of the 2006 Vanquish S have had a lasting impact on the automotive industry. Features like the Touchtronic 2 transmission system and advanced safety integrations have become more commonplace, inspiring a new generation of sports cars that strive to blend performance with luxury seamlessly.

In sum, the Vanquish S’s legacy extends far beyond its impressive specifications or its achievements on the road. It’s a symbol of the heights that automotive engineering and design can reach, setting benchmarks that continue to inspire and excite sports car enthusiasts and manufacturers alike.


The 2006 Aston Martin Vanquish S isn’t just a car; it’s an emblem of peak automotive engineering and design that continues to captivate and inspire. Its blend of iconic design, unparalleled engine performance, and groundbreaking handling and comfort has not only set benchmarks but also fostered a dedicated community of enthusiasts. Owning or even just appreciating this masterpiece offers a glimpse into the legacy that has significantly influenced the trajectory of sports car development. As you reflect on the Vanquish S’s impact, it’s clear that its legacy is not just about the power under the hood but the enduring mark it leaves on the hearts of sports car fans around the world.

